Savory Vegan Sushi

The centerpiece of the Japanese cooking class is the preparation of savory vegan sushi, where participants learn to expertly craft colorful, plant-based rolls using an array of fresh ingredients.

The class starts by teaching proper sushi rice preparation techniques, ensuring the perfect balance of sweetness, vinegar, and stickiness.

Participants then get hands-on experience filling their rolls with a variety of vegetables like cucumber, avocado, carrots, and spinach. Unique vegan fillings like marinated tofu, seasoned chickpeas, and pickled daikon are also incorporated to add depth of flavor and texture.

The class culminates in the creation of beautifully presented vegan sushi that’s not only visually stunning but also delicious and nutritious.

Creamy Tofu Salad Dressing

Silky smooth texture and savory flavors characterize the creamy tofu salad dressing prepared during the Japanese cooking class. Blending tofu, soy sauce, rice vinegar, and a touch of mirin creates a luscious dressing that coats crisp, fresh vegetables in a harmonious balance of creaminess and acidity.
